Connexity is a performance marketing firm that helps retailers acquire new customers and grow sales. It runs fully managed retail growth campaigns using a mix of channels, including its premium publisher network, the ShopYourLikes social influencer platform, and Google Product Listings Ads, to place ads where high-value customers are active. The service uses sophisticated technology to optimize ad opportunities across these channels and manage campaigns at scale for hundreds of clients and thousands of product campaigns. Compared with others, Connexity combines a broad multi-channel reach with a managed, technology-driven approach and uses its established publisher network and influencer platform to reach hard-to-reach customers, including 40% of the Internet Retailer Top 100 companies and 1600 active campaigns. The company's goal is to help retailers find new customers and increase sales by delivering incremental opportunities beyond traditional advertising channels.

After going public via a SPAC, Taboola acquires e-commerce marketing network Connexity for $800M

Taboola, the company that operates a popular grid-based advertising and content recommendation network across media properties, today announced an acquisition to expand its reach further into e-commerce, its first big move since going public in June by way of a SPAC: It is paying $800 million in a combination of cash and stock to buy Connexity, a marketing technology company that operates an retail- and e-commerce-focused advertising network. Connexity has been owned by Symphony Technology Partners since 2011.
